developer.mozilla.org website review
Improve your SEO :: free trial!
developer.mozilla.org is 60% geoptimaliseerd!
SEO Keyword summary for developer.mozilla.org/en-us/docs/learn/tools_and_testing/cross_browser_testing
Keywords are extracted from the main content of your website and are the primary indicator of the words this page could rank for. By frequenty count we expect your focus keyword to be web
Focus keyword
Short and long tail
Short Tail Keywords web with tutorial |
long Tail Keywords (2 words) tutorial part feature detection cross browser web framework browser testing |
long Tail Keywords (3 words) cross browser testing html and css tutorial part 2 part 2 creating using browser dev tutorial part 3 websitedjango tutorial part |
developer.mozilla.org On-Page SEO Scan
Descriptive Elements
The <head> element of a developer.mozilla.org/en-us/docs/learn/tools_and_testing/cross_browser_testing page is used to inform the browser and visitors of the page about the general meta information. The head section of the page is where we place the page title, the definition of the HTML version used, the language of in which the page is written. In the head section we can also include JavaScript and CSS (markup) files for the page.
Page title
Title length
mozilla logo
Meta description
Meta description legth
Meta description SEO
module focuses testing web projects across different browsers look identifying target audience users devices you most need worry about how doing main issues youll face types code mitigate them tools are useful helping test fix problems use automation speed
Content SEO
Number of Words
Spam detected?
Headings
Heading distribution
Heading normalisation
Heading SEO impact
Emphasis (bold and italic)
Emphasis SEO impact
Images
Number of images
Mobile SEO developer.mozilla.org/en-us/docs/learn/tools_and_testing/cross_browser_testing
Mobile rendering
Mobile optimizations
Responsive design detected (mobile css)
No flash detected !
Mobile improvement
Marketing / lead generation for developer.mozilla.org/en-us/docs/learn/tools_and_testing/cross_browser_testing
Social Media
Facebook shares | Facebook likes | ||
Facebook comments | Tweets | ||
Google +1 |
Conversion form
Search form
Analytics
Online presence
SERP Preview
SERP Title
SERP Link
SERP Description
Domain Level SEO
Domain name
21 characters long
Domain name SEO Impact
Path name
browser found in path !
testing found in path !
tools found in path !
Structured data
Publisher Markup
Other Structured data
Website configuration
Correct processing of non-existing pages?
Favicon icon found?
Robots.txt found?
Sitemap found?
Navigation and internal links
Navigation
Url seperator
Human readable urls
Number of links
Link SEO Impact
mdn logo
|
developer.mozilla.org mdn web docs
mdn chat
|
en-US web technologies
htmlstructure of content on the web
csscode used to describe document style
javascriptgeneralpurpose scripting language
httpprotocol for transmitting web resources
web apisinterfaces for building web applications
web extensionsdeveloping extensions for web browsers
learn web development
html
css
javascript
accessibilitylearn to make the web accessible to all
mdn plus
ai help beta
updatesall browser compatibility updates at a glance
documentationlearn how to use mdn plus
faqfrequently asked questions about mdn plus
curriculumnew
blog
play
tools and testing
cross browser testing
getting started with the web
installing basic software
what will your website look like
dealing with files
javascript basics
publishing your website
how the web works
introduction to html
getting started with html
whats in the head metadata in html
html text fundamentals
creating hyperlinks
advanced text formatting
document and website structure
debugging html
marking up a letter
structuring a page of content
multimedia and embedding
images in html
video and audio content
from object to iframe other embedding technologies
adding vector graphics to the web
responsive images
mozilla splash page
html tables
html table basics
html table advanced features and accessibility
structuring planet data
css first steps
what is css
getting started with css
how css is structured
how css works
styling a biography page
css building blocks
css selectors
type class and id selectors
attribute selectors
pseudoclasses and pseudoelements
cascade specificity and inheritance
cascade layers
the box model
backgrounds and borders
handling different text directions
overflowing content
css values and units
sizing items in css
images media and form elements
styling tables
debugging css
organizing your css
fundamental css comprehension
creating fancy letterheaded paper
a coollooking box
css styling text
fundamental text and font styling
styling lists
styling links
web fonts
typesetting a community school homepage
css layout
introduction to css layout
normal flow
positioning
multiplecolumn layout
responsive design
beginners guide to media queries
legacy layout methods
supporting older browsers
fundamental layout comprehension
javascript first steps
what is javascript
a first splash into javascript
what went wrong troubleshooting javascript
storing the information you need variables
basic math in javascript numbers and operators
handling text strings in javascript
useful string methods
silly story generator
javascript building blocks
making decisions in your code conditionals
looping code
functions reusable blocks of code
build your own function
function return values
introduction to events
image gallery
introducing javascript objects
javascript object basics
object prototypes
objectoriented programming
classes in javascript
working with json
object building practice
adding features to our bouncing balls demo
asynchronous javascript
introducing asynchronous javascript
how to use promises
how to implement a promisebased api
introducing workers
sequencing animations
clientside web apis
introduction to web apis
manipulating documents
fetching data from the server
thirdparty apis
drawing graphics
video and audio apis
clientside storage
web form building blocks
your first form
how to structure a web form
basic native form controls
the html5 input types
other form controls
styling web forms
advanced form styling
ui pseudoclasses
clientside form validation
sending form data
how to build custom form controls
sending forms through javascript
css property compatibility table for form controls
html forms in legacy browsers
accessibility
what is accessibility
html a good basis for accessibility
css and javascript accessibility best practices
waiaria basics
accessible multimedia
mobile accessibility
assessment accessibility troubleshooting
web performance
the why of web performance
what is web performance
perceived performance
measuring performance
multimedia images
multimedia video
javascript performance optimization
html performance optimization
css performance optimization
the business case for web performance
mathml writing mathematics with mathml
mathml first steps
getting started with mathml
mathml text containers
mathml fractions and roots
mathml scripted elements
mathml tables
three famous mathematical formulas
games developing games for the web
introduction to game development for the web
techniques for game development
tutorials
publishing games
understanding clientside web development tools
clientside tooling overview
command line crash course
package management basics
introducing a complete toolchain
deploying our app
introduction to clientside frameworks
framework main features
getting started with react
beginning our react todo list
componentizing our react app
react interactivity events and state
react interactivity editing filtering conditional rendering
accessibility in react
getting started with ember
ember app structure and componentization
ember interactivity events classes and state
ember interactivity footer functionality conditional rendering
ember resources and troubleshooting
getting started with vue
creating our first vue component
rendering a list of vue components
adding a new todo form vue events methods and models
styling vue components with css
using vue computed properties
vue conditional rendering editing existing todos
vue refs and lifecycle methods for focus management
getting started with svelte
starting our svelte todo list app
dynamic behavior in svelte working with variables and props
componentizing our svelte app
advanced svelte reactivity lifecycle accessibility
working with svelte stores
typescript support in svelte
deployment and next steps
getting started with angular
beginning our angular todo list app
styling our angular app
creating an item component
filtering our todo items
building angular applications and further resources
git and github
introduction to cross browser testing
strategies for carrying out testing
handling common html and css problems
handling common javascript problems
handling common accessibility problems
implementing feature detection
introduction to automated testing
setting up your own test automation environment
serverside website programming
serverside website programming first steps
introduction to the server side
clientserver overview
serverside web frameworks
website security
django web framework python
django introduction
setting up a django development environment
django tutorial the local library website
django tutorial part 2 creating a skeleton website
django tutorial part 3 using models
django tutorial part 4 django admin site
django tutorial part 5 creating our home page
django tutorial part 6 generic list and detail views
django tutorial part 7 sessions framework
django tutorial part 8 user authentication and permissions
django tutorial part 9 working with forms
django tutorial part 10 testing a django web application
django tutorial part 11 deploying django to production
django web application security
assessment diy django mini blog
express web framework nodejsjavascript
expressnode introduction
setting up a node development environment
express tutorial the local library website
express tutorial part 2 creating a skeleton website
express tutorial part 3 using a database with mongoose
express tutorial part 4 routes and controllers
express tutorial part 5 displaying library data
express tutorial part 6 working with forms
express tutorial part 7 deploying to production
common questions
use html to solve common problems
use css to solve common problems
solve common problems in your javascript code
web mechanics
tools and setup
design and accessibility
mdn contributors
mdn blog rss feed
about
advertise with us
report an issue
mdn community
a creative commons license
|
es |
fr |
ja |
mdn |
ru |
users |
zh-CN |
zh-TW |
Links to external pages
Outloing links
www.github.com
www.twitter.com
www.github.com
www.mozilla.org
support.mozilla.org
discourse.mozilla.org
hacks.mozilla.org
www.mozilla.org
www.mozilla.org
www.mozilla.org
www.mozilla.org
www.mozilla.org
foundation.mozilla.org
SEO Advice for developer.mozilla.org
In this section we provide pointers on how you can to optimize your web page so it can be found more easily by search engines and how to make it rank higher by optimizing the content of the page itself. For each of the individual criteria the maximum score is 100%. A score below 70% is considered to be indication that the page is not complying with general SEO standards and should be evaluated and/or fixed. Not every factor is weighted the same and some are not as important as others. Relatively unimportant factors like meta keywords are not included in the overall score.
Item | Factor | Pointers | |
---|---|---|---|
PageTitle | 100% | Far too many sites lack a page title. A page title is the first thing that shows in the search results so always use the title element. | |
Title relevance | 0% | A title should reflect the contents of a site. This site has a 0 % match | |
Title Length | 10% | Limit your title to anywhere between 40 and 70 characters. Your title was 13 characters long | |
Meta Description | 100% | A meta description is the second element that shows in the search results so always use the meta description. | |
Meta description length | 50% | The meta description should be between 145 and 160 characters. This meta description is 421 characters long. | |
Meta description relevance | 50% | Meta Description should reflect the contents of a site. This site has a 28 % match | |
Number of internal links | 30% | Linking to internal pages makes pages easier to find for search engines. Try to keep the number of links on your page roughly below 100. There are 328 internal links on this page. | |
Folder structure | 100% | We found a folder structure in the links on your page. A good folder structure makes a site easier to navigate. We found 10 level 1 folders and 55 folders above or in the first level of navigation. | |
Headings | 71% | Headers should reflect the contents of a site. This site has a 31 % match | |
Links | 16% | Link anchors should to some degree reflect the contents of a site. This site has a 8 % match | |
No images detected | 60% | This site doesn't seem to use images in the html code. Images can enhance user experience so consider brightening up the page with images. | |
Bold and italic | 100% | Bold and italic tags should reflect the contents of a site to some degree. This site has a 67 % match | |
Html ratio | 60% | Try to keep the html / text ratio as low as possible. More html means longer loading times. Layout should be handled in a serpate css file | |
Page errors | 100% | Pages with no errors display significantly faster on most browsers. We detected 0 errors and warnings | |
WordCount | 20% | An ideal page contains between 400 and 600 words.This page contains 1650 words | |
Server response time | 30% | A slow server slows down a website. This server responds 55.85% slower the average | |
Gzip Compression | 100% | This site uses Gzip compression to display faster | |
Keywords in Domainname | 30% | There are no important keywords in your domain name | |
Keywords in domain path | 100% | There are important keywords in the domain path | |
Structured Data | 100% | Structured data makes it easier for search engines to index your website | |
Inline css | 93% | Do not use inline css declarations. Inline css will slow down the rendering of the website. We detected 2 inline style declarations ( <a style="color:green">) with a size of 51 bytes | |
Excessive use of the same words | 100% | There is no indication that there are one or more keywords that are used excessively. | |
Frames or iframes | 100% | Perfect, detected not (i)frames on your webpagina | |
Flash | 100% | Perfect, we detected no flash objects on your page | |
Css | 100% | Perfect, we did not detect too many CSS files | |
Javascript | 30% | Wij detected too much (2) blocking JavaScript files. Try to combine or defer the loading of JavaScript files | |
Mobile Website | 100% | Perfect, we found a responsive design for mobile users | |
Most important heading | 100% | Perfect, we detected a correct use of the most important (h1) heading! | |
Normalized headings | 40% | We dit not font a normalized heading structure. A heading 2 (h2) for example should be followed by a heading of an equal level (h2), a child heading (h3) or even a aprent heading (h1). |
How would you like to have SEO advice for all your pages ?? Start your SEO Dashboard and optimize your website!
developer.mozilla.org images and descriptions
0 images found at developer.mozilla.org Images can improve the user experience for a website by making a pag visually appealing Images can also add extra keyword relevance to a webpage by using alt tags. Images can also slow down a website. If the width and height for a picture is not specified for a browser know in advance how large the image is. A browser must first load the picture and see before it knows how much space should be on the page. Upon reservation In the meantime, the browser can do little but wait. When the height and width for the plate are given in the HTML code, a browser just continues to build for a page while the images load in the background.
How are images contributing to your SEO site-wise ? Your leading content tool has the awnsers!